The first 100 people in line for a new Tempe Goodwill store will have a chance to win a shopping spree.
The new store will open at Guadalupe and Rural roads Thursday at 9 a.m.
The Goodwill of Central Arizona shopping spree will be on Friday. Customers who return to the store the next day will receive a 50 percent discount coupon for all merchandise.
The winners of the shopping spree drawing will have four minutes to fill a cart and tag furniture before crossing the finish line.
"It's a good place to shop on a limited budget," said Tim O'Neal, vice president of retail operations for Goodwill of Central Arizona.
The grand opening will also include a balloon drop -- where balloons full of coupons will drop from the ceiling -- a raffle and other prizes.
"In the past, we have had turnout of upwards of 1,600 people," O'Neal said.
This will be the 29th store in the Valley and the third store in Tempe.
Anthropology junior Meagan Rubel said she doesn't think Goodwill is the type of place where ASU students shop.
"I don't think it really fits the demographic," she said. "I'm sure they will have a lot of good furniture. It can't be a bad thing."
